Overview Celtranz 500mg Injection

TranquilStop 500mg Injection effectively manages hemorrhage. Its application encompasses procedures such as tooth extraction, menorrhagia, abnormal uterine bleeding, epistaxis, and surgeries involving the oral cavity, prostate, or bladder. Classified as an antifibrinolytic, TranquilStop 500mg Injection functions by inhibiting clot dissolution, thereby arresting bleeding. Administration must be overseen by a qualified medical practitioner. Prior allergies to this medication contraindicate its use. Frequently reported adverse effects consist of injection site irritation, fatigue, musculoskeletal discomfort, and nasal stuffiness. Disclosure of prior cardiac surgery or renal impairment is crucial. This injection is deemed safe for use during pregnancy and lactation, and poses no significant risk to individuals with hepatic conditions.

How Celtranz 500mg Injection works:

ClotPrev 500mg injection is an antifibrinolytic agent that stabilizes blood clots, thereby managing heavy menstrual bleeding and post-surgical hemorrhage.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concurrent use of Celtranz 500mg Injection and alcohol can result in increased sleepiness.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the administration of Celtranz 500mg Injection in pregnant individuals is absent. Seek medical advice from your physician.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Celtranz 500mg Injection while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Celtranz 500mg Injection's impact on driving ability is undetermined. Refrain from operating a vehicle if you exhibit sym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

For individuals with impaired kidney function, the administration of Celtranz 500mg Injection requires careful consideration. A modified dosage of Celtranz 500mg Injection might be necessary. Physician consultation is recommended.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The use of Celtranz 500mg Injection in individuals with liver impairment is likely safe. Current evidence indicates that dose modification may not be necessary for this patient population. However, physician consultation is recommended.

FAQs on Celtranz 500mg Injection

Celtranz 500mg Injection must be administered intravenously via slow injection only. Intramuscular injection is contraindicated to avoid adverse reactions.
All medications carry potential side effects, though these are less likely when taken as prescribed. The benefits typically outweigh the risks. However, Celtranz 500mg Injection may rarely cause serious, potentially dangerous side effects, including anaphylaxis (rash, breathing difficulties, facial/mouth/lip/eyelid swelling), blood clots, or eye problems. Always consult your doctor before use and adhere strictly to their instructions.
Celtranz 500mg Injection helps stop bleeding by promoting blood clotting. Rarely, it may increase the risk of de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clot in the leg. Studies suggest other factors may contribute to this risk, which appears higher in women using Celtranz 500mg Injection. Always consult your doctor before use and follow their instructions carefully.
Prolonged Celtranz 500mg Injection treatment may affect your color vision. Regular eye exams are recommended, and any vision changes should be reported to your doctor immediately. They may discontinue the medication and prescribe an alternative if necessary.
Celtranz 500mg Injection enhances blood clotting. While rare, it may cause a blood clot to travel to the lungs (pulmonary embolism), potentially fatally. Pulmonary embolism is uncommon with Celtranz 500mg Injection but may occur with overdose, prolonged immobility, or in predisposed individuals. Other risk factors may also contribute to this increased clotting risk.
